Thousands of families had been on tenterhooks on Monday waiting to hear whether their children have been accepted into their preferred primary schools. In the Nottingham City Council-governed area, 3328 children or 86.5 percent of applicants, got their top preference. In the Nottinghamshire County Council area, 8,485, or 91.5 percent, have been offered their first preference. Both authorities are reporting rises in the numbers of children getting into their first option school. Q But what...
